Interlife Market Capitalization

The company currently falls under 'Micro-Cap' category with a current market capitalization of 72.8 M. Market capitalization usually refers to the total value of a company's stock within the entire market. To calculate Interlife General's market, we take the total number of its shares issued and multiply it by Interlife General's current market price. To manage market risk and economic uncertainty, many investors today build portfolios that are diversified across equities with different market capitalizations. However, as a general rule, conservative investors tend to hold large-cap stocks, and those looking for more risk prefer small-cap and mid-cap equities.

The output start index for this execution was nineteen with a total number of output elements of fourty-two. The Bollinger Bands is very popular indicator that was developed by John Bollinger. It consist of three lines. Interlife General middle band is a simple moving average of its typical price. The upper and lower bands are (N) standard deviations above and below the middle band. The bands widen and narrow when the volatility of the price is higher or lower, respectively. The upper and lower bands can also be interpreted as price targets for Interlife General. When the price bounces off of the lower band and crosses the middle band, then the upper band becomes the price target.
